Transaction 8edb089c899d7f60b64b525ce840542ee6cf9f45a87061834ac1656e9af969d5
1 Input
1 Output
-
8edb089c899d7f60b64b525ce840542ee6cf9f45a87061834ac1656e9af969d5:0
- value
- 356443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ab5226892e7defcdd310f805aaecb207971c7d95 OP_EQUAL
- address
- 3HJstGN4JyHpXtT4QbguUqpVAfXPyfhwF8